Personal & Financial Insights

Every occupation has a unique profile. For Stockers and Order Fillers, the Bureau of Labor Statistics and O*NET classify the day-to-day work broadly as: Receive, store, and issue merchandise, materials, equipment, and other items from stockroom, warehouse, or storage yard to fill shelves, racks, tables, or customers' orders. May operate power equipment to fill orders. May mark prices on merchandise and set up sales displays.

Avg. Annual Salary $38,910
Avg. Hourly Wage $18.71
Available Jobs (US) 2,779,530
Job Title & Hierarchy Code (SOC) Stockers and Order Fillers #53-7065

Core Skills & Abilities

  • Mark stock items, using identification tags, stamps, electric marking tools, or other labeling equipment.

  • Transport packages to customers' vehicles.

  • Obtain merchandise from bins or shelves.

  • Complete order receipts.

  • Answer customers' questions about merchandise and advise customers on merchandise selection.

  • Take inventory or examine merchandise to identify items to be reordered or replenished.

  • Receive, unload, open, unpack, or issue sales floor merchandise.

  • Pack and unpack items to be stocked on shelves in stockrooms, warehouses, or storage yards.

  • Recommend disposal of excess, defective, or obsolete stock.

  • Keep records of out-going orders.

  • Stamp, attach, or change price tags on merchandise, referring to price list.

  • Determine proper storage methods, identification, and stock location, based on turnover, environmental factors, and physical capabilities of facilities.

  • Keep records on the use or damage of stock or stock-handling equipment.

  • Examine and inspect stock items for wear or defects, reporting any damage to supervisors.

  • Receive and count stock items, and record data manually or on computer.

  • Pack customer purchases in bags or cartons.

  • Stock shelves, racks, cases, bins, and tables with new or transferred merchandise.

  • Issue or distribute materials, products, parts, and supplies to customers or coworkers, based on information from incoming requisitions.

  • Dispose of damaged or defective items, or return them to vendors.

  • Requisition merchandise from supplier, based on available space, merchandise on hand, customer demand, or advertised specials.

  • Read orders to ascertain catalog numbers, sizes, colors, and quantities of merchandise.

  • Store items in an orderly and accessible manner in warehouses, tool rooms, supply rooms, or other areas.

  • Design and set up advertising signs and displays of merchandise on shelves, counters, or tables to attract customers and promote sales.

  • Itemize and total customer merchandise selection at checkout counter, using cash register, and accept cash or charge card for purchases.

  • Compute prices of items or groups of items.

  • Operate equipment such as forklifts.

  • Clean and maintain supplies, tools, equipment, and storage areas to ensure compliance with safety regulations.

  • Clean display cases, shelves, and aisles.

  • Compare merchandise invoices to items actually received to ensure that shipments are correct.

  • Provide assistance or direction to other stockroom, warehouse, or storage yard workers.
